This track played at the end of some episodes (https://youtu.be/b0_no_hBCjY?list=PLZHntrL6AfnoekeSlNXXuj9yG6lWTLNCp&t=1217) of the Brazilian dub of Chespirito series, mostly the ones dubbed from 1984 to 1988. The original SBT network broadcast would only play a few seconds before cutting out.
The dub used heavily KPM's 'Loony Tunes' and Bruton's 'Kids & Cartoons' but also all sorts of music sources from various decades so it's impossible to pinpoint a label.
It's not so sought after like the electronic polka, but it still a point of interest for the fans of the show.
